Recruitment Starts by Understanding the Employer’s Needs

Before searching for candidates, a professional recruitment agency spends time understanding what the employer actually needs. Every company has different expectations, even when two businesses are hiring for the same job title.

A manufacturing company may need machine operators with experience using a specific production system. A hospital may require nurses who hold certain certifications. A construction company may look for workers who have already worked on large commercial projects.

Instead of searching for anyone who appears qualified on paper, recruitment consultants discuss the responsibilities, required skills, work environment, salary range, contract period, and project timeline with the employer.

This early planning helps avoid misunderstandings later in the recruitment process. It also allows recruiters to search for candidates who truly match the company’s expectations rather than simply filling vacancies as quickly as possible.

Building Large Talent Databases Over Time

One reason recruitment agencies can hire quickly is that they do not start from zero every time a company needs workers.

Professional agencies spend years building databases filled with qualified candidates from different industries. These databases contain information about workers’ education, experience, certifications, language skills, previous employers, availability, and preferred job locations.

Whenever a company requests candidates, recruiters can immediately search their existing database before starting a wider search.

Because these records are regularly updated, agencies already know which candidates are actively looking for new opportunities and which professionals may be available soon.

This saves employers valuable time and often leads to much faster hiring compared to conducting recruitment entirely on their own.

Using Multiple Recruitment Channels

Successful recruitment agencies never depend on a single source for finding candidates.

Instead, they use several recruitment channels at the same time to reach the largest pool of qualified professionals.

These sources often include online job portals, company websites, professional networking platforms, career fairs, technical institutes, vocational training centers, universities, industry contacts, and referrals from previously hired candidates.

International recruitment agencies also work with licensed overseas recruitment partners who help identify skilled workers from different countries.

Using multiple channels increases the chances of finding candidates who meet both the technical and personal requirements of each position.

Industry Knowledge Makes Candidate Search More Accurate

Experienced recruiters understand the industries they serve.

A recruiter hiring nurses knows which qualifications hospitals require. Someone recruiting engineers understands different engineering specialties. Construction recruiters know the difference between hiring a civil engineer, surveyor, scaffolder, steel fixer, or heavy equipment operator.

Because they understand industry terminology and job responsibilities, recruiters can quickly recognize whether a candidate has genuine experience or simply lists impressive words on a resume.

This knowledge improves hiring quality and reduces costly mistakes.

Screening Every Candidate Carefully

Receiving applications is only the beginning of recruitment.

Professional agencies carefully review each resume before recommending anyone to an employer.

During this process, recruiters verify work history, education, certifications, technical skills, language ability, employment gaps, and career progression.

Candidates who do not meet the employer’s minimum requirements are filtered out early.

The remaining applicants continue through interviews and additional evaluations before being presented to the client.

This careful screening saves employers many hours of reviewing unsuitable applications.

Conducting Professional Interviews

Interviews allow recruiters to evaluate qualities that cannot be seen on a resume.

A candidate may have years of experience but struggle to communicate clearly or demonstrate poor problem-solving skills.

Recruitment consultants ask detailed questions about previous work, daily responsibilities, technical knowledge, teamwork, safety awareness, and future career goals.

For skilled trades, recruiters often discuss practical situations that help reveal how candidates handle real workplace challenges.

These interviews provide employers with much more confidence before making hiring decisions.

Verifying Documents and Credentials

One of the most important responsibilities of a recruitment agency is verifying candidate information.

Professional agencies carefully check educational certificates, technical qualifications, employment records, passports, licenses, and other required documents.

This verification helps reduce the risk of fraudulent applications and protects employers from hiring individuals who cannot legally perform their jobs.

When international recruitment is involved, document verification also supports smoother visa processing and regulatory compliance.

Assessing Technical Skills

Many jobs require more than general work experience.

Electricians, welders, machine operators, mechanics, laboratory technicians, healthcare professionals, and IT specialists all need specific technical abilities.

Recruitment agencies often arrange practical assessments, trade tests, skill evaluations, or technical interviews to confirm candidates can perform the work expected by employers.

This additional step improves hiring quality because decisions are based on demonstrated ability rather than resumes alone.

Understanding Saudi Labour Requirements

Recruitment agencies serving Saudi Arabia remain familiar with labour regulations, documentation requirements, and hiring procedures.

Although employers remain responsible for complying with Saudi labour laws, experienced agencies help ensure recruitment follows proper legal processes.

They assist with employment documentation, visa requirements, candidate eligibility, and required paperwork before workers travel to Saudi Arabia.

This support reduces administrative burdens while helping employers avoid unnecessary recruitment delays.
